Francesca Williams has been called up to the Vitality Roses’ squad for the remainder of the Vitality Netball International Series after Layla Guscoth sustained a knock in Tuesday’s game.

The Vitality Roses will go head-to-head with Uganda again on 30th November and 2nd December at the Copper Box Arena in London, as part of the highly anticipated three-match series.
